#6c411e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6c411e is composed of 42.4% red, 25.5%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 39.8% magenta, 72.2% yellow and 57.6% black. It has a hue angle of 26.9 degrees, a saturation of 56.5% and a lightness of 27.1%. #6c411e color hex could be obtained by blending #d8823c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#6c411e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#fbf5f0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#6c411e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#474543 is the less saturated color, while #873e03 is the most saturated one.
